Types of Disabilities in Fruitdale

Ambulatory difficulty is the most prevalent disability type in Fruitdale, affecting 30 residents (53.6% of the population). People may report more than one disability type.

Disability Type Details - Fruitdale, AL (ACS 2023)
Disability TypePopulation% of Total Pop.
Hearing difficulty 0 0.0%
Vision difficulty 0 0.0%
Cognitive difficulty 0 0.0%
Ambulatory difficulty 30 53.6%
Self-care difficulty 20 35.7%
Independent living difficulty 30 53.6%

How to Apply for SSDI in Fruitdale

If you live in Fruitdale and believe you qualify for Social Security Disability benefits:

Online

Apply at ssa.gov/applyfordisability - available 24/7.

By Phone

Call the SSA at 1-800-772-1213 (TTY: 1-800-325-0778), Monday-Friday, 8 AM-7 PM.

In Person

Visit your local Social Security office. Find the nearest at secure.ssa.gov/ICON.
